I dont know if it is still relevant, but i updated yesterday.
At first, it did not work, it aborted after a while as if the files were corrupted.
Then i made a complete formatting (FAT32) of the memory stick and tried again.
That solved the problem.
Be prepared though, it takes time!
at first it "froze" when uploading the file (at 99%), after several minutes, just when i were shure something was wrong and was about to abort, then it continued....
The screen went dark and a white frame appeared in the bottom of the screen.
After approx. another 10 minutes, when i was about to give up again, the first status marker showed up in the frame....
Totally, it took me somewhere between 40 minutes to one hour to upload and install the upgrade.
As it looks now, everything seems to be working perfect, except for the usb connection to my iphone.
